AUROC for the Comparison of Different Inflammatory-Based Scores

Scores 6-Month AUROC 12-Month AUROC 18-Month AUROC 24-Month AUROC
CRP 0.778(68.42–87.11) 0.84(72.65–95.42) 0.87(79.01–94.96) 0.843(75.64–92.96)
PLR 0.703(58.92–81.71) 0.618(50.38–73.29) 0.674(59.36–75.42) 0.661(58.38–73.88)
NLR 0.679(56.27–79.61) 0.656(49.85–81.41) 0.704(53.13–87.73) 0.667(47.01–86.34)
LCR 0.799(71.37–88.38) 0.776(63.67–91.49) 0.853(77.12–93.48) 0.827(74.03–91.45)
LMR 0.642(52.04–76.35) 0.611(46.94–75.24) 0.707(62.32–79.17) 0.692(61.00–77.47)
SII 0.711(59.45–82.76) 0.681(56.10–80.12) 0.729(64.42–81.45) 0.713(62.88–79.65)
CAR 0.778(68.42–87.11) 0.824(70.83–93.98) 0.855(77.40–93.69) 0.83(74.26–91.67)
GPS 0.718(61.30–82.28) 0.811(68.02–94.15) 0.834(68.35–98.50) 0.789(61.06–96.77)
PI 0.761(66.73–85.55) 0.815(69.10–93.99) 0.798(63.15–96.51) 0.738(64.46–89.67)
PNI 0.678(56.10–79.52) 0.774(65.41–89.33) 0.811(72.63–89.58) 0.788(70.10–87.59)

Note: Values are presented as the AUROC (95% confidence interval).

Abbreviations: AUROC, area under the receiver operating characteristic curve; CRP, C-reactive protein; PLR, platelet-to-lymphocyte ratio; NLR, neutrophil-to-lymphocyte ratio; LCR, lymphocyte-to-C-reactive protein ratio; LMR, lymphocyte-to-monocyte ratio; SII, systemic immune-inflammation index; CAR, C-reactive protein-to-albumin ratio; PNI, prognostic nutritional index; GPS, Glasgow Prognostic Score; PI, prognostic index.
